> Not that it matters, since I think we can not recover the lost data...
> but we are running Oracle 9.0, under Mandrake Linux 9.0
> with archiving on. There is no systemfile (file #1).
>
> We do have all the archived redo logs since the database was started,
> but I understand we can not apply them to a new empty database.
>
> Thanks for your help. Now we have the very unpleasant task of
> rebuilding a database from scraps of paper.
Are you wanting to recover just the design? If so, see my other post, you can use this method to extract the contents of redo logs and recover all of the DDL involved in your design. The data can be recovered too, but without a valid data dictionary it's a lot of work to sort out. Received on Sat Aug 16 2003 - 20:30:51 CDT
